>> As pointed by dev1ant on the original bug report, process_remote_file
>> should ignore files named as pg_xlog/xlogtemp.*, and I think that this
>> is the right thing to do. Any objections for a patch that at the same
>> time makes "xlogtemp." a define declaration in xlog_internal.h?

Declaration seems to be the right thing.

Another problem I’ve caught twice already in the same test:

error reading xlog record: record with zero length at 0/78000090
unexpected result while fetching remote files: ERROR:  could not open file 
"base/13003/t6_2424967" for reading: No such file or directory
The servers diverged at WAL position 0/76BADD50 on timeline 303.
Rewinding from Last common checkpoint at 0/7651F870 on timeline 303

I don’t know if this problem could be solved the same way (by skipping such 
files)… Should I start a new thread for that?
